Green Bay Packers

Team Needs: DE, LT, DB. There's a lot to deal with for a 15-1 team. Defensive issues covered up all season by Aaron Rodgers and the team's prolific offense were exposed in the playoff loss to Giants. The Packers had only one sack in the game, and just 29 all year, and the secondary struggled. The team needs to acquire or develop another premier pass rusher to help Clay Matthews, who faced steady double teams and saw his sack total drop from 13.5 to 6. In the secondary, Tramon Williams and Charles Woodson need to play better, and the Packers will need to add a safety if Nick Collins' neck injury is career-ending. The Packers need to address age issues on the offensive line, particularly at Chad Clifton's LT spot. Backup QB must be addressed with Matt Flynn's impending departure as a free agent, and one of Pack's top offensive threats, Jermichael Finley, is a potential free agent.

Offensive line players can take a few years to develop. Both Marco Rivera and Mike Wahle (arguably our best guards from the last decade) were not instant starters. I believe Rivera was a backup for a few years before he took over. I remember getting his autograph in 1997 and wondering "who the hell is that?" A few years later and the guy is one of the best guards in the league. LT is not a draft need. LB is, LT is not.

With that said, if the most phenomenal LT in the world is on the board when it's Ted's turn to pick, he'd probably draft him.

I'd argue we went into 2011 one OL short, so damn right I'll be drafting OL. If 🇦🇷 goes down, the season's over. Especially since we won't have Matt Flynn in 2012. :(

That said, we got needs all over the place. In no order, DL, LB, OL, DB, KR/PR. Which pretty much says everyone but QB, RB, WR, TE, P, K.

I'd now argue that our #1 problem last year was getting to the opposing QB. QBs had way too much time to ponder the universe, then look for an open receiver. Not acceptable. That's the main reason our D dropped from #2 to #19.

We have the large bodies in the middle of the DL, but we don't have a Cullen Jenkins. We also need someone who can generate pressure opposite CM3. Those are our 2 biggest needs.

Fix those problems and suddenly Williams and Shields will look like they did in 2010. Woodson will probably be even more a hybrid player than he is now. And I don't want to see CM3 back there covering so much. I want to see him standing over a QB who is lying on the ground wondering why he didn't join the ballet instead of playing football.
